Son Tung M-TP is one of the most influential and successful music artists in Vietnam, known for his unique style and powerful impact on the country’s music scene. Born in 1994 in Thai Binh, Vietnam, Son Tung has risen to fame through his distinctive blend of pop, hip-hop, and electronic music, making him a beloved figure among fans both domestically and internationally.
From an early age, Son Tung showed a deep passion for music. He started his musical journey by uploading cover songs on YouTube, gradually gaining a following due to his impressive vocal ability and charisma. In 2012, he made his official debut with the single Cơn Mưa Ngang Qua (The Passing Rain), but it wasn’t until 2013 with the hit song Em Cũng Không Biết that he began to truly gain national attention.
What makes Son Tung M-TP stand out in the Vietnamese music industry is his ability to blend traditional Vietnamese elements with modern sounds, creating a unique musical identity that resonates with a wide audience. His music videos are often visually striking, with high production values that rival those of international artists. Songs like Lạc Trôi (Lost in the Flow) and Nơi Này Có Anh (Here With Me) showcase his creativity and ability to push boundaries in both sound and visuals.
In addition to his musical talents, Son Tung M-TP has become a cultural icon, known for his fashion sense and distinctive personal style. His influence extends beyond music, as he often sets trends in fashion, social media, and youth culture. His fanbase, known as “Sky,” is incredibly loyal, and he has become a role model for many young people in Vietnam. Sơn Tùng’s rise to fame has not only shaped the music industry but also influenced how young Vietnamese express themselves and engage with popular culture.
His success is also marked by numerous awards and recognition. He has won several prestigious music awards, including the MTV EMA (Europe Music Awards) for Best Southeast Asia Act. His influence on the Vietnamese music industry has earned him the title of “King of V-Pop” and has allowed him to take his music beyond Vietnam’s borders. Sơn Tùng M-TP has collaborated with several international artists, further solidifying his place on the global music stage.
Despite his immense popularity, Son Tung M-TP has faced his share of controversies. He has been involved in legal disputes related to plagiarism accusations, but these challenges have not hindered his career. Instead, they have contributed to his image as a determined artist who is willing to overcome obstacles to continue creating music that resonates with his audience.
